CC   -!- FUNCTION: Catalyzes the transfer of methyl groups from S-adenosyl-
CC       methionine to the C-24 of sterols. {ECO:0000256|RuleBase:RU362025}.
CC   -!- PATHWAY: Steroid metabolism. {ECO:0000256|RuleBase:RU362025}.
CC   -!- SIMILARITY: Belongs to the class I-like SAM-binding methyltransferase
CC       superfamily. Erg6/SMT family. {ECO:0000256|ARBA:ARBA00038188,
CC       ECO:0000256|PROSITE-ProRule:PRU01022, ECO:0000256|RuleBase:RU362025}.
